What is Day Trading? Understanding the Basics
Day trading involves buying and selling financial instruments within the same trading day, aiming to profit from short-term price fluctuations. It’s a high-intensity strategy that demands quick decision-making based on real-time market data analysis. The primary goal is to secure small but frequent gains, accumulated throughout the day, which can lead to substantial wealth over time.
Understanding what is day trading requires grasping key basics. Traders monitor markets closely, often utilizing advanced tools and software to identify trading opportunities. They analyze price charts, technical indicators, and market trends, seeking patterns that suggest potential profits. Successful day traders maintain a disciplined approach, adhering to well-defined strategies and risk management principles to protect against significant losses.
